Output edbadfad6d4ec52da5be86135461d9bf5425afd05959354691df64ffb639b16c:15

value
21209725
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ae5f640d5b1c597dfe7be9cd38a457cb7cf53bd OP_EQUALVERIFY OP_CHECKSIG
address
17q2VEMXN9eiG3nffpTvKzcqzSKuKawccZ
transaction
edbadfad6d4ec52da5be86135461d9bf5425afd05959354691df64ffb639b16c
spent
true